Methods of Local Rubbish Removal
Residential Local Rubbish Removal Options
For homeowners, local rubbish removal services can be incredibly convenient. Options available include:
- Scheduled Pick-ups: Many rubbish removal companies offer scheduled services, allowing residents to plan ahead for regular pick-ups.
- On-Demand Services: Homeowners can book a local rubbish removal company to come at their convenience, perfect for one-off clean-outs or renovations.
- Bulk Waste Removal: This service caters to those needing to dispose of large items like furniture, appliances, or yard waste.
- DIY Disposal: Some areas provide community drop-off points where residents can discard rubbish themselves.
Commercial Local Rubbish Removal Solutions
Businesses face unique challenges regarding waste disposal. Local rubbish removal for commercial enterprises can involve:
- Regular Waste Collection: Scheduled pickups tailored to business hours and waste volume ensure minimal disruption.
- Construction and Renovation Debris Removal: Specialized services accommodate commercial projects, including safe disposal of construction materials.
- Recycling Programs: Many local rubbish removal services offer focused recycling programs tailored for businesses to help reduce waste and promote sustainability.
Eco-Friendly Practices in Local Rubbish Removal
As awareness of environmental issues grows, many local rubbish removal services are adopting eco-friendly practices. Key methods include:
- Recycling: Proper sorting and recycling of materials such as metals, plastics, and paper significantly reduce landfill waste.
- Composting: Organic waste can be composted, converting food scraps and yard debris into nutrient-rich soil.
- Proper Hazardous Waste Disposal: Safe disposal of hazardous waste, such as batteries and chemicals, prevents harmful environmental impacts.
- Education and Awareness: Many rubbish removal firms engage in community education about proper disposal and recycling methods.
Choosing the Right Local Rubbish Removal Service
Factors to Consider When Hiring Local Rubbish Removal
When selecting a local rubbish removal service, consider the following factors:
- Reputation: Look for services with positive reviews and testimonials from previous clients.
- Experience: Companies with extensive experience are more likely to handle waste disposal efficiently and safely.
- Service Options: Ensure they offer the specific services you need, whether residential or commercial.
- Environmental Practices: Choose companies that prioritize eco-friendly practices if sustainability is essential to you.
- Pricing: Compare pricing structures but be wary of unusually low quotes, as they may compromise service quality.
Questions to Ask Your Local Rubbish Removal Company
Before hiring, consider asking these essential questions to gauge the provider’s suitability:
- What types of rubbish do you handle?
- Are you licensed and insured?
- What methods do you use to ensure eco-friendly disposal?
- Do you provide free estimates, and what does your pricing cover?
- What is your policy for handling hazardous materials?

Future of Local Rubbish Removal
Trends Impacting Local Rubbish Removal
The landscape of local rubbish removal is changing, influenced by several emerging trends, such as:
- Sustainability Focus: Growing awareness about climate change is encouraging more sustainable practices within the industry.
- Shared Economy: The rise of apps and platforms that connect individuals needing waste removal with service providers is reshaping traditional business models.
- Waste Diversion Initiatives: Communities are increasingly adopting policies aimed at diverting waste from landfills through improved recycling and composting efforts.
Technology’s Role in Local Rubbish Removal
Technological advancements are playing a key role in revolutionizing rubbish removal processes. Some notable contributions include:
- Smart Routing Software: Companies can optimize collection routes to save time and reduce emissions.
- Waste Tracking Apps: Software that enables users to monitor their waste generation and disposal can promote responsible habits.
- Innovative Sorting Technologies: New methods for sorting recyclable materials maximize recovery rates and ensure that fewer materials end up in landfills.
